Keeping your lawn looking its best isn’t just about running the mower over it every now and then. At Mowing Pro Lawns, we’re often asked by our Napier and Hastings customers: "How often should I mow my lawn?" The answer depends on the season — but if you're aiming for a lush, healthy lawn, weekly mowing is key during spring, summer, and autumn.


Why Weekly Lawn Mowing Works Best in Hawke’s Bay


In the Hawke’s Bay climate, lawns grow quickly during the warmer months — especially with regular watering or rainfall. Leaving long gaps between mows can cause scalping, stress the grass, and lead to patchy or uneven growth.

That’s why we recommend:

  • Weekly mowing from spring through to late autumn

  • Fortnightly mowing in winter (if needed, depending on growth)

Regular mowing not only improves the look of your lawn but also encourages thicker, healthier turf and better weed control.


What's the Best Lawn Mowing Height?


A common mistake is cutting the grass too short. At Mowing Pro Lawns, we cut lawns to around 3 inches (7–8cm) — the ideal height for most Kiwi lawns.

Cutting too short can:

  • Stress the grass

  • Expose soil to the sun

  • Invite weeds

  • Dry out your lawn faster



👉 Stick to the 1/3 Rule


Never cut more than one-third of the grass height in a single mow. This helps protect the roots and keeps your lawn green, dense, and resilient.


Should You Mulch or Catch the Grass?


In most cases, mulching is better — and we do it wherever possible. Mulching returns nutrients and moisture to the soil, acting like a natural fertiliser. It also:

  • Saves on green waste disposal

  • Keeps lawns healthier in the long term

  • Reduces the need for chemical treatments

If your lawn is overgrown or wet, we may recommend catching instead to avoid clumping.
